In this episode, I’m joined by Angela Moore. She’s a Health Care Science Teacher in Muscogee County, GA with a passion for what she does in and out of the classroom. We discuss the positive impact that Career and Technical Education has on our students and how this educational strand puts students on the path to a career as soon as they leave high school. She shares some personal stories of seeing her ex-students on the job and how that makes her feel as an educator. This is an awesome topic and conversation with an even more awesome educator.
